CEDARVILLE, Ohio - Winning pitcher Missy Murphy got the job done inside the circle and at the plate as Cedarville defeated Concordia (Mich.), 6-2, to complete a sweep of a non-conference doubleheader. The Lady Jackets rallied to win the opener, 7-6.
Murphy improved to 4-3 after allowing two unearned runs on four singles with five strikeouts and one walk. She helped her cause by going 2-for-3 with two RBI's against a Cardinal squad that blanked CU, 1-0, in the second game of the season on March 1 in Florida.
Jenna Fox doubled in two runs and scored twice. Emily Young stroked two hits including a double and Kendra Kassonie scored two runs for the Lady Jackets, who improved to 8-13 with their first twinbill sweep of the season. [GAME 2 BOXSCORE]
In the first game, Cedarville turned around a 6-2 deficit with three runs in the fifth inning and two more in the sixth to pull out a one-run victory. Paige Stewart's two-out RBI double scored Christina Zorn with the go-ahead tally to complete the comeback.
Stewart finished with three doubles and three runs batted in. Fox was 2-for-3 with a double and two RBI's while Zorn scored four runs. Winning pitcher Kayla Thornsberry picked up her third victory of the season. [GAME 1 BOXSCORE]
